In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ding NG17 9JB,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 53.3%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Forest Road was 216.6 per 1,000 residents, which is 186.0% higher than the Annesley & Kirkby Woodhouse average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.
Forest Road has the 2nd highest crime rate of 26 local areas in Annesley & Kirkby Woodhouse and the 42nd highest crime rate of 428 local areas in Ashfield .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 104.7 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-49.6%.
